Build Overview
In this section, I will outline the pros, cons, and the general playstyle. This will allow you to determine if the build is for you or not!
Pros
+ Melee – Unlike other minion builds, we are a melee skill, and that means we have to hit things.
+ Active playstyle – For a minion build, this has a very active playstyle. There are a lot of buttons to press here.
+ Comfy – While it has some buttons, it has a pretty comfy playstyle.
Cons
– Button intensive – We’re hitting things with Dominating Blow, ascending our normal sentinels to big sentinels, casting our offering, casting our curse, pressing the movement skill and enduring cry.
– Active playstyle – For a minion build, this has a very active playstyle.
– *Requires Corruptions * – In higher budgets, we will have to corrupt at least four of our gearpieces. Ideally, we want to corrupt eight of them, but we need to corrupt at least four.
Playstyle
The build makes use of
Dominating Blow for its bread and butter damage. It also utilises Spectres, a Golem, and an Animate Guardian to round out its offensive and defensive package. We run around and punch things in the face until we convert them into holy friends that follow us around and punch things with us.
As most minion builds do, we maintain our offering as we go. We automate this once we make our claw, so you’ll quickly get away from these buttons. Once we get
Vaal Domination, we ascend our best normal sentinel to a giant sentinel that hits much harder. Focus on using this on your best guy, that means the guy with the best aura.
Once he is secured, you can ascend two of the others as the big boys carry damage pretty hard.
